About the team

Stripe Terminal helps Stripe users extend their online presence into the physical world. The Terminal team’s mission is to make it as easy for businesses to accept in-person payments as the Stripe API has done for online payments. With Terminal, businesses can unlock in-person payments use cases that are right for their business model—whether it’s creating a flagship retail experience, extending their website to a pop-up store, or enabling a mobile point-of-sale at their next event.

What we are looking for:

As an Android BSP Engineer, you will be responsible for the kernel and driver level system development, which includes building, troubleshooting, and writing automated tests for the Android system on our embedded payments platforms. This team works closely with partner teams throughout the hardware and software product lifecycle, from hardware manufacturing to Android app teams. We also work with external vendors on part selection and initial hardware bring-up.
